    A few weeks back I posted asking for guidance with our 5 week old male grey squirrels because they were having digestive issues. After following suggestions given, their poop became more consistent and solid but never back to fully being hard pellets. I ordered the DiaStat from Henry's and would alternate formula feeding with diastat for a day. They are now 7 1/2 weeks old. One weighs 207g and the other 200g. I am feeding them 7% of their body weight of the powdered Esbilac puppy formula 4 times a day along with rodent block and I have introduced some broccoli and spring mix greens. Their large cage also has some leafy branches in it as well. Last night they began with very runny poop. I don't seem to have any vets in my area to offer in suggestions so I am looking to the board for some suggestions. My squirrels seem healthy and active and the only problem I seem to be having is the diarrhea. I know this is not normal so I need some guidance. I am attaching pictures from the day we got them till last night. They seem to be thriving and I want to make sure they continue to do so because I would like to release them as soon as they are ready.

    Cut the formula back to 5%, hydrate in between feedings. Remove all veggies, leave the block! (Veggies such as broccoli just aids diarrhea.)
    What are the leafy branches, do you know type tree and do they chew on them?
